1. Introduction to Ginkgo Biloba Extract

Ginkgo biloba is one of the oldest living tree species on earth, and its extract has been widely used in various health - related fields. The extract is rich in flavonoids, terpenoids, and other bioactive compounds. These components contribute to its potential health benefits, which have attracted the attention of both consumers and manufacturers in the health product industry.

2. Sourcing High - Quality Ginkgo Biloba Extract

2.1. Geographic Origin

  • Ginkgo biloba trees are native to China, but they are also cultivated in other parts of the world. When sourcing the extract, it is important to consider the origin. Extracts from trees grown in different regions may have slightly different chemical compositions. For example, the climate, soil quality, and cultivation methods in China may result in a unique profile of bioactive compounds compared to those grown in Europe or North America.
  • Some regions may have a long - standing tradition of ginkgo biloba cultivation and extraction, which can often be an indicator of reliable quality. For instance, certain areas in China have been producing high - quality Ginkgo Biloba Extract for centuries.
2.2. Supplier Selection
  • Reputation: Look for suppliers with a good reputation in the industry. This can be determined by checking customer reviews, industry rankings, and certifications. A supplier with a long - standing positive reputation is more likely to provide high - quality Ginkgo Biloba Extract.
  • Certifications: Suppliers should have relevant certifications, such as Good Manufacturing Practice (GMP) certifications. GMP ensures that the manufacturing process meets certain quality standards, including proper handling of raw materials, clean production facilities, and accurate labeling.
  • Testing and Analysis: A reliable supplier should conduct regular testing and analysis of their Ginkgo Biloba Extract. This includes testing for the presence and concentration of key bioactive compounds, as well as screening for contaminants such as pesticides, heavy metals, and microbial impurities.

3. Diverse Applications in Health Products

3.1. Cognitive Health

  • Ginkgo Biloba Extract has been studied for its potential benefits in cognitive function. It may help improve memory, concentration, and overall mental clarity. Some research suggests that it can enhance blood flow to the brain, which is crucial for delivering oxygen and nutrients to brain cells. This increased blood flow may contribute to better cognitive performance, especially in older adults or those experiencing mild cognitive decline.
  • In products designed for cognitive health, Ginkgo Biloba Extract can be combined with other complementary ingredients such as omega - 3 fatty acids, B - vitamins, or phosphatidylserine to create a more comprehensive formula.
3.2. Cardiovascular Health
  • It has potential benefits for cardiovascular health as well. The extract may help improve blood circulation throughout the body, not just in the brain. By reducing blood viscosity and improving the flexibility of blood vessels, it can contribute to a lower risk of heart disease, stroke, and other cardiovascular problems.
  • In the development of cardiovascular health products, Ginkgo Biloba Extract can be incorporated into formulations with other heart - healthy ingredients like Coenzyme Q10, magnesium, or hawthorn berry extract.
3.3. Antioxidant Properties
  • The flavonoids and terpenoids in Ginkgo Biloba Extract possess antioxidant properties. Antioxidants help protect the body's cells from damage caused by free radicals, which are unstable molecules that can cause oxidative stress. By reducing oxidative stress, Ginkgo Biloba Extract may play a role in preventing various chronic diseases, including cancer, neurodegenerative diseases, and age - related macular degeneration.
  • In antioxidant - rich health products, Ginkgo Biloba Extract can be paired with other antioxidant - rich ingredients like Green Tea Extract, Vitamin C, or resveratrol to create a potent antioxidant blend.

5. Ensuring Product Quality

5.1. Quality Control in the Supply Chain

  • Implement a strict quality control system throughout the supply chain. This starts with the selection of raw materials. As mentioned earlier, ensure that the ginkgo biloba leaves used for extraction are of high quality, sourced from reliable regions and suppliers.
  • During the extraction process, monitor key parameters such as temperature, pressure, and extraction time. These factors can significantly affect the quality and composition of the final extract. For example, improper extraction conditions may lead to a lower yield of bioactive compounds or the formation of unwanted by - products.
  • After extraction, the finished product should be subjected to rigorous testing. This includes chemical analysis to confirm the presence and concentration of key components, as well as microbiological testing to ensure the product is free from harmful bacteria, fungi, and other microorganisms.
5.2. Packaging and Storage Considerations
  • The packaging of Ginkgo Biloba Extract products is crucial for maintaining product quality. Use packaging materials that are opaque, air - tight, and moisture - proof. This helps protect the extract from degradation due to exposure to light, air, and moisture. For example, amber - colored glass bottles are often a good choice for packaging liquid Ginkgo Biloba Extract products.
  • In terms of storage, the products should be stored in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and sources of heat. Proper storage conditions can extend the shelf life of the product and ensure that the Ginkgo Biloba Extract retains its potency over time.
